Across U.S. Department of Labor LCA disclosures, Robs Automotive Repair filed 1 Labor Condition Applications covering 1 H-1B worker positions between fiscal year 2024 and fiscal year 2024. The employer’s DOL certification rate sits at 0% (0 certified of 1 filed), a useful proxy for how cleanly their prevailing-wage attestations pass the Labor Department’s preliminary review before USCIS adjudication.
Compensation spread. Offered wages on Robs Automotive Repair’s H-1B petitions range from $72,800 at the low end to $72,800 at the high end, with a petition-weighted average of $72,800. That range reflects the mix of occupations the company sponsors, led by Automotive Technician (1 petitions at $72,800 avg). H-1B salaries reported on LCAs must meet or exceed the DOL prevailing wage for the role and worksite, so the spread also tracks wage-level geography and seniority.
Geographic footprint. Robs Automotive Repair is headquartered in Clackamas, OR under NAICS code 811111, and places H-1B workers across 1 state, most heavily in OR. H-1B visa petition data is sourced from the U.S. Department of Labor (DOL) Labor Condition Application (LCA) disclosure files. Data covers fiscal years 2023 through 2026. Salary figures reflect amounts listed on LCA petitions, not actual compensation paid. Certification of an LCA does not guarantee visa approval.
